Join與update使用詳解)
與update使用方法。
1.內(nèi)連接(INNER JOIN)
內(nèi)連接是將兩個表中的數(shù)據(jù)進(jìn)行匹配,只有兩個表中都存在的數(shù)據(jù)才會被合并。內(nèi)連接的語法格式如下:
n是兩個表中用于匹配的列。
2.左連接(LEFT JOIN)
左連接是將左表中的所有數(shù)據(jù)和右表中匹配的數(shù)據(jù)進(jìn)行合并,如果右表中沒有匹配的數(shù)據(jù),則用NULL填充。左連接的語法格式如下:
n是兩個表中用于匹配的列。
3.右連接(RIGHT JOIN)
右連接是將右表中的所有數(shù)據(jù)和左表中匹配的數(shù)據(jù)進(jìn)行合并,如果左表中沒有匹配的數(shù)據(jù),則用NULL填充。右連接的語法格式如下:
n是兩個表中用于匹配的列。
二、update操作
update操作可以更新表中的數(shù)據(jù)。update的語法格式如下:
n1n2dition;
n1n2dition是更新條件。
需要注意的是,update操作會更新所有符合條件的行,因此在使用update操作時要格外小心,以免誤操作導(dǎo)致數(shù)據(jù)的丟失。
和update操作經(jīng)常被使用,因此掌握它們的使用方法對于MySQL數(shù)據(jù)庫的操作非常重要。